Floor planning made easy with wineo Floor Viewer

 Monday, June 29, 2020

Planning a new floor is no longer a matter of stress. With all new flooring companion the wineo Floor Viewer, planning a new floor is easy and quick from any locations. Since, visiting store is a challenge under new normal environment, with the wineo Floor Viewer there’s no need to delve through countless samples in the store. Simply upload a photo of your room on the phone or tablet for a virtual preview of how the finished floor could look like.

Windmöller markets its wineo brand as combining innovative, high-quality flooring with an exceptional service portfolio. Now sold in over 70 countries, the resilient designer floor coverings in the wineo range are perfect for both residential and commercial properties. They can be found virtually everywhere – from the public sector, offices, restaurants, day-care centres and schools to trade shows, stores and the health care sector.

With so many options available, though, it’s often hard to make the right choice. Having determined the type of flooring they want customers then have to decide on the design, which in many cases is even more difficult. Whether they opt for laminate, vinyl or PURLINE organic flooring, customers always expect a wide range of colours, formats and styles – from rustic through to sleek. And then comes perhaps the toughest question in the entire decision-making process – how will their chosen flooring ultimately look in their actual living room, bedroom or study? However, Windmöller insists this uncertainty is now a thing of the past. Thanks to its new wineo Floor Viewer, which is designed to be compatible with any smartphone or tablet, customers can obtain a virtual image of their chosen floor in any room of their house in a matter of seconds. Users simply upload a photo of their selected room in their browser to compare their favourite floorings from the wineo portfolio within their own four (virtual) walls and even experiment with creative combinations.
